Analysis

Cameroon recorded 1.32 billion current US$ for health expenditure in 2011. That is the highest value across all 17 years on record.

The figure is up 14.6% on the previous year and up 191.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, health expenditure in Cameroon peaked at 1.32 billion current US$ in 2011 and was at its lowest, 337.21 million current US$, in 1995.

That places Cameroon 17th out of 52 countries with data for 2011,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 17 years of available data.
